Sourcing guidance for Parker Fittings
What are the key technical specifications to consider when sourcing Parker-style hydraulic fittings?
When sourcing these components, you must prioritize material grade, thread type, and pressure ratings. Ensure the fittings are made from High-Strength Carbon Steel (typically 12L14) or 316 Stainless Steel for corrosive environments. You must verify the thread standards—whether JIC (37-degree flare), ORFS (O-Ring Face Seal), or BSPP/NPT—to ensure leak-free integration. Always confirm that the Working Pressure (WP) and Burst Pressure meet or exceed the SAE J514 or ISO 8434-2 standards to prevent catastrophic system failure.
How can I verify the quality and compliance of hydraulic fittings from cross-border suppliers?
Quality validation should focus on surface treatment and dimensional accuracy. Demand a Salt Spray Test report (ASTM B117); high-quality fittings should withstand at least 72 to 96 hours without red rust (Cr6-free zinc plating is the industry standard). Additionally, request ISO 9001:2015 certification from the manufacturer and ask for Material Test Reports (MTRs) to confirm the chemical composition of the steel. For critical applications, ensure the supplier performs 100% thread gauging using Go/No-Go gauges.
What are the common usage scenarios and compatibility requirements for these fittings?
Parker-style fittings are widely used in construction machinery, agricultural equipment, and industrial hydraulic power units. Compatibility is crucial; ensure the hose-to-fitting interface matches the specific hose series (e.g., Parker 43 or 71 series equivalents). If you are using automated assembly, verify the hex sizes and overall lengths are consistent with OEM specifications to avoid interference with existing wrenches or manifolds.
Cross-Border Procurement Strategy & Risk Management
What are the primary risks when purchasing hydraulic fittings internationally and how can they be mitigated?
The biggest risks are material substitution and inconsistent tolerances. It is highly recommended to hire a third-party inspection agency (like SGS or Intertek) to perform a random sampling plan (AQL 1.5/2.5) before the balance payment is made, focusing specifically on thread integrity and plating thickness.
How should I negotiate with suppliers to ensure long-term supply stability and better pricing?
Focus on Annual Purchase Volume (APV) rather than individual POs to secure 15-20% volume discounts. Negotiate for fixed pricing agreements for 6-12 months to protect against fluctuations in raw steel prices. For enterprise buyers, request custom packaging and labeling (barcoding) to streamline your warehouse intake process. Always clarify the Incoterms; for heavy steel fittings, FOB (Free On Board) is usually more cost-effective if you have a reliable freight forwarder who can manage sea freight consolidation.
What logistics and customs considerations apply to shipping heavy metal components like fittings?
Hydraulic fittings are heavy and dense, making Sea Freight (LCL or FCL) the most economical choice. Ensure the supplier uses heavy-duty, reinforced seaworthy packaging (e.g., double-walled corrugated boxes on fumigated pallets) to prevent box collapse. Correct HS Code classification (typically 7307.99) is vital to avoid customs delays or incorrect duty applications. For urgent prototypes, International Express (DHL/FedEx) is viable, but ensure the supplier provides a Commercial Invoice that clearly states the country of origin to comply with local import regulations.
